Advantages of Tax-Deferred Exchanges
Tax deferral allows investors to reinvest more equity into new properties.
Common advantages often include:
• Portfolio diversification across multiple property types
• Access to higher-income properties
• Consolidation or expansion of real estate holdings
• Generational wealth transfer potential

Important 1031 Exchange Rules to Know
A valid 1031 exchange depends on following important legal requirements.
Important rules generally include:
• Selecting new property within the required timeframe
• Meeting the strict exchange deadline
• Ensuring proper escrow of exchange proceeds
• Following IRS property eligibility rules
